Scott Garber story
Scott Garber built his college career from 2012 through 2013 as a punter from Port St. Lucie, FL wearing No. 40, spending time with South Alabama. The clearest part of Scott Garber's career was his field-position work: 123 punts and 4,927 punting yards across 27 career games in the available record.
